[dpdk-dev] [PATCH] net/ice: add support for src MAC filter on FDIR

Zhirun Yan zhirun.yan at intel.com
Wed Jul 8 12:52:28 CEST 2020


This patch enables FDIR with src mac filter and change the logic for
only supporting ether type field without IP pattern. Application may
set ether type with IP. It is redundant for flow, ignore ether type
except for ICE_FLTR_PTYPE_NON_IP_L2.

Also, remove redundant code for checking next_type.
